Comprehending Window Hinges
Window hinges are mechanical gadgets utilized to connect windows to the frame. They enable the opening and closing of windows while maintaining their stability. There are several kinds of Window Hinge Restoration hinges, including:

Hinges are necessary for keeping the performance and security of windows. They support the entire weight of the window and permit smooth operation. A malfunctioning hinge can cause various problems, such as:
Difficulty Opening or Closing: If a hinge is damaged or rusted, it can become tough to run the window, leading to disappointment and prospective safety hazards.Water Leakage: Poorly operating hinges can prevent windows from sealing firmly, enabling water to penetrate, which can cause damage to the interior structure and promote mold development.Security Risks: If a window doesn't close correctly due to hinge issues, it ends up being a simple target for break-ins.Increased Energy Costs: Drafts triggered by incorrect sealing can cause greater energy bills, as heating & cooling systems work more difficult to keep indoor temperature levels.Recognizing Common Window Hinge Problems
Understanding the typical problems connected with window hinges can assist property owners recognize when it's time to seek expert repair work.

When it pertains to repairing window hinges, working with a professional can conserve time and guarantee safety. Here's what property owners can anticipate throughout the repair process:
1. Preliminary Assessment
A professional service technician will initially carry out a comprehensive assessment of the windows and hinges to recognize problems. This step may involve examining for rust, misalignment, and overall functionality.
2. Medical diagnosis and Recommendations
After the assessment, the professional will supply a medical diagnosis of the issues and recommend appropriate actions, whether it be repair work or replacements.
3. Repair Services
The service technician will perform the needed repair work, which may consist of:
Lubricating the Hinges: Reducing friction and ensuring smooth operation.Straightening the Hinges: Adjusting the position to guarantee a tight seal.Changing Damaged Hinges: Installing new hinges if the old ones are beyond repair.4. Testing and Quality Check
When repairs are finished, the specialist will check the windows to guarantee they run correctly and safely.
5. Last Cleanup
The professional will clean the work location, ensuring no residues of the repair procedure are left.

A1: It is suggested to examine window hinges every year, particularly in regions with severe weather.
Q2: Can I repair window hinges myself?
A2: While minor modifications like lubrication can be done at home, it is suggested to speak with a professional for security and to guarantee proper repair.
Q3: What if my window hinges are beyond repair?
A3: If hinges are exceedingly damaged or corroded, replacement might be necessary. Professionals can suggest the very best choices based on your window type.
Q4: How can I maintain my window hinges?
A4: Regular cleaning, lubrication, and examination for signs of wear can extend the life of your Window Hinge Repair Company hinges.
Q5: How much do professional window hinge repairs usually cost?
A5: Repair costs can vary widely based upon the degree of damage and area. Property owners can normally expect to pay between ₤ 100 to ₤ 300 for expert services.
